Why Keyword Tracking Changed in 2026

If your reports stopped matching your revenue sometime in 2025, you are not imagining it. Two major changes reshaped the keyword tracking landscape.

First, Google quietly retired the num=100 parameter in September 2025. That single change forced rank trackers to make far more requests to gather the same volume of data, and it eliminated a significant amount of bot traffic that had been artificially inflating Search Console impressions for years. Your numbers became smaller, but they also became more accurate.

Second, AI Overviews stopped being a stable SERP feature and became much more dynamic. Roughly 70% of AI Overview results reshuffle within a two to three month period, and when an AI Overview appears, click-through rates for the top organic result can drop by around 61%. Checking rankings once a week is no longer enough.

That is also why “rank” alone is becoming less meaningful. A page sitting in position one may still appear below the fold once an AI summary, product carousel, and “People Also Ask” section occupy the top of the search results. Pixel depth, rather than ordinal position, is now a more accurate measure of visibility.

The Enterprise Intelligence Suites

1. Semrush: Best for Comprehensive Market Intelligence and AI Visibility

Semrush has long been a staple for digital marketers, and its updates in late 2025 kept it relevant for mid-sized and enterprise businesses. As search evolved beyond traditional rankings, Semrush expanded its focus toward online visibility management.

Key Features

  • AI Visibility Index: Tracks brand mentions across ChatGPT, Google Gemini, and Perplexity, helping you understand how AI platforms reference your brand.
  • Position Tracking with AI Integration: Identifies situations where AI Overviews satisfy user intent and reduce clicks, even when your page ranks first.
  • Share of Voice 2.0: Measures actual screen visibility by factoring in pixel coverage rather than relying only on keyword rankings.
  • Keyword Gap and Competitor Analysis: Helps identify keyword, content, and backlink opportunities before competitors gain an advantage.

If you are looking for a platform that combines traditional keyword tracking with AI visibility monitoring, Semrush remains one of the most complete solutions available.

2. Ahrefs

Known for its extensive backlink database, Ahrefs introduced Historical SERP Replay, allowing teams to view exactly how search results looked during a traffic decline. This makes it easier to determine whether performance changes resulted from ranking drops or AI Overview placements.

3. SE Ranking

SE Ranking offers excellent value while including a dedicated AI Overviews tracker. It also identifies the third-party sources influencing AI-generated answers about your brand.

4. SEO PowerSuite (Rank Tracker)

A desktop-based keyword tracking solution that supports unlimited projects and provides visual SERP history. It is particularly useful for technical SEO professionals who prefer maintaining complete control over their data.

5. Moz Pro

Moz Pro rebuilt its Domain Authority metrics and SERP feature tracking to include AI Overview visibility. Its intuitive interface makes it an excellent option for smaller teams entering AI-driven search optimization.

AI-First and Generative Visibility Specialists

6. Rankability

Rankability introduced the llms.txt generator, which helps AI crawlers identify your most valuable content. It also focuses on entity relationships rather than traditional keyword rankings.

7. Surfer (AI Tracker)

Surfer expanded beyond content optimization by introducing prompt monitoring. It tracks whether your brand appears when users ask AI assistants specific questions.

8. Keyword.com

Keyword.com now tracks visibility across Claude, DeepSeek, OpenAI, and other AI platforms while offering sentiment analysis to distinguish between simple mentions and genuine recommendations.

9. Nightwatch

Nightwatch supports Google, Bing, DuckDuckGo, and YouTube tracking while providing highly accurate location-based rank tracking using ZIP-code-level precision.

Speed, Scale and E-commerce Specialists

10. AccuRanker

AccuRanker pioneered pixel-based ranking metrics and offers instant ranking refreshes, making it an excellent choice for large e-commerce websites that require real-time tracking after product launches or pricing updates.

11. Wincher

A lightweight keyword tracking platform with daily updates, straightforward competitor monitoring, and an easy-to-use interface without complicated credit systems.

12. Nozzle

Nozzle captures the entire search results page rather than only the top ten listings. It also supports BigQuery exports for businesses building custom reporting and attribution models.

13. Serpstat

Serpstat is well suited for large or programmatically generated websites, offering keyword cannibalization detection, rank tracking, and rich snippet monitoring.

Local and Specialty Focus

14. BrightLocal (and Localo)

BrightLocal and Localo provide detailed local grid tracking while also verifying whether booking, inventory, and business information are properly structured for AI-powered search experiences.

15. Advanced Web Ranking (AWR)

Advanced Web Ranking archives complete HTML snapshots of every SERP check, providing agencies with reliable historical records for reporting and client audits.

The State of AI Visibility in 2026

AI Overviews have not replaced every search experience. Google continues prioritizing advertising revenue for commercial searches, so AI Overviews appear on approximately 85% of education and healthcare queries but only around 18.5% of transactional e-commerce searches.

As a result, “buy” keywords remain heavily influenced by Shopping Ads and product listings, while informational searches such as “how does it work” increasingly generate AI-powered answers. Some websites have experienced a 34.5% decrease in organic click-through rates because of this shift.

Meanwhile, around 58% of Google searches now end without a click. Rather than indicating the failure of SEO, this reflects changing user behavior. Brands that consistently appear as trusted sources within AI-generated summaries often experience increased branded searches later in the customer journey.

FAQs

Why did my Search Console impressions drop in late 2025?

Google removed the num=100 parameter, which significantly reduced bot-generated impressions and made Search Console data more accurate.

Is llms.txt necessary in 2026?

It is becoming a recommended best practice. An llms.txt file helps AI crawlers identify your most important content and improves the accuracy of AI-generated responses.

Which keyword tracking tool is best for small businesses?

Wincher and SE Ranking are both excellent choices for small businesses, providing powerful keyword tracking capabilities at a more affordable price than enterprise platforms.

How often should I check keyword rankings in 2026?

Daily tracking is becoming the standard because AI Overviews and search results change frequently. Tools such as AccuRanker also support on-demand ranking updates after major website changes or product launches.
